Sandpiper Drive forms part of a modern residential development in the Newhaven district of Edinburgh, around two miles north of the city centre. Once a thriving fishing village, Newhaven has transformed into a vibrant waterfront community that blends modern urban living with a proud maritime heritage.
The local area provides an appealing lifestyle mix. Newhaven Harbour and nearby Shore hosts a selection of restaurants and cafés, ideal for waterside dining, while the Western Harbour Ponds create a natural sanctuary for birdlife and offer a peaceful route for walking and relaxation. Everyday shopping is close at hand, with an Asda supermarket located within easy reach, and Ocean Terminal nearby providing additional retail options, cafés, a gym, and leisure facilities.
Excellent transport connections serve the area: The Newhaven tram stop provides fast and frequent services to the city centre and beyond, and numerous bus routes offer additional convenient links across Edinburgh and its surrounding districts.
